What is molar mass?
I. Molar Mass
• Molar mass is the mass, in grams, of 1 mole of substance.
• The molar mass is equal to the mass listed on the periodic
table
• Units of Molar mass are g/mol

I. Converting from Grams to Moles & Back
• It is possible to easily convert between grams
and moles of a substance.
• We accomplish this conversion using the same
tools of dimensional analysis we talked about last
week.

III. Using the Conversion Factor
When converting from grams to moles you must
DIVIDE by the molar mass
